Canada and 24 other countries, excluding the U.S., issued a joint statement today demanding Israel end the war in Gaza. The letter criticizes the Israeli and U.S.-backed aid operation in Gaza, Israel’s plan to create a so-called humanitarian city, and Israeli settlements in the West Bank. As Redmond Shannon reports, the letter comes as Israel starts a new ground offensive.
